There's this whole subgenre of dark romance that's absolutely dominated by 'claimed by mafia don' tropes, and a few authors really stand out for their addictive storytelling. L.J. Shen is practically royalty in this space—her 'Sinners of Saint' series has that perfect blend of danger and passion that makes you forget to breathe. Then there's Cora Reilly, whose 'Born in Blood' series basically defined the modern mafia romance blueprint. The way she writes power dynamics makes you simultaneously terrified and turned on by her characters.

What's fascinating is how different authors approach the same trope. Some, like Sophie Lark, focus on the psychological chess game between characters, while others like Michelle Heard prioritize the raw, visceral emotion. I recently got hooked on J.T. Geissinger's 'Beautifully Cruel' series, which adds this delicious layer of humor to balance out the darkness. The common thread? These authors understand that readers don't just want violence—they want complex characters where the line between obsession and love gets deliciously blurred.

If we're talking mafia romance specialists, my personal favorites are the ones who make the underworld feel lived-in. Natasha Knight's 'Collateral Damage' series stands out because she doesn't shy away from the brutal realities while still delivering swoon-worthy romance. Then there's A. Zavarelli, whose 'Boston Underworld' books have this gritty authenticity that makes the love stories hit harder. What sets these authors apart is their ability to make the danger feel real while keeping the emotional core intact—you believe these hardened criminals would actually risk everything for love.

One of the most gripping books I've read with this trope is 'The Kiss Thief' by L.J. Shen. It's a modern romance where the heroine is practically sold to a powerful mafia don to settle her father's debts. The tension is off the charts—there's this mix of danger and allure that makes the dynamic between the characters electric. Shen does a fantastic job of balancing the dark, controlling aspects of the mafia world with the heroine's gradual defiance and eventual empowerment. The don isn't just a brute; he's layered, with a backstory that makes you almost root for him despite his morally gray actions. Another standout is 'Bound by Honor' by Cora Reilly. This one dives deep into the Italian mafia culture, where arranged marriages are the norm. The heroine is claimed by the don's son, and the story explores her struggle to adapt to a life of violence and loyalty. What I love about Reilly's work is how she doesn't shy away from the brutality of the mafia but still manages to weave in moments of tenderness. The world-building feels authentic, and the side characters add so much depth to the narrative. If you're into gritty, emotional rollercoasters, this one's a must-read.

Urban fiction has this raw, magnetic energy that pulls you right into the streets—whether it’s through gritty realism or fantastical twists. One name that always comes to mind is Walter Mosley. His 'Easy Rawlins' series is a masterclass in blending noir with social commentary, set against the backdrop of mid-20th century Los Angeles. The way he crafts dialogue makes you feel like you’re eavesdropping on real conversations, and his protagonist’s struggles with race and identity add layers you don’t often see in traditional detective stories. Then there’s N.K. Jemisin, who redefines urban storytelling by weaving in speculative elements. 'The City We Became' is a love letter to New York, but it’s also a battle cry against gentrification, told through sentient neighborhoods and interdimensional threats. Her prose is so vivid, you can almost smell the subway air. On the lighter side, Kevin Kwan’s 'Crazy Rich Asians' trilogy offers a glittering, satirical take on urban elite culture—though it’s more about Singapore than, say, Chicago. His over-the-top descriptions of designer lifestyles are hilarious, but beneath the humor, there’s sharp critique about class and materialism. And for something more contemporary, Attica Locke’s 'Highway 59' series dives into modern Texas with a political thriller edge. Her writing has this simmering tension that mirrors the racial and economic divides she explores. Urban stories aren’t just about setting; they’re about the pulse of communities, and these authors nail that heartbeat in wildly different ways.
